Recaro to produce seats locally for LOT Polish Airlines

Recaro has announced that its production of seats for LOT Polish Airlines (LOT) will take place exclusively at its facility in Poland. Recaro will be manufacturing its R3 economy-class seats for LOT’s Boeing 787-8 fleet retrofit programme, and for its Boeing 737-MAX 8 and regional jet fleets

Recaro Aircraft Seating (Recaro) has announced that its production of seats for LOT Polish Airlines (LOT) will take place exclusively at its facility in Poland. Recaro will be manufacturing its R3 economy-class seats for LOT’s Boeing 787-8 fleet retrofit programme, and for LOT’s Boeing 737-MAX 8 and regional jet fleets, as announced during the 2025 Paris Air Show.

This domestic seat production programme for LOT aligns with the airline’s commitment to sourcing high-quality, locally produced aviation equipment, and with Recaro’s strategy of ‘in the region for the region’, which refers to the location of manufacturing facilities in key areas around the world.

The R2 seats for LOT’s B737-MAX 8 and regional jet fleet will feature genuine leather dress covers in the airline’s blue brand colour, with the airline’s logo embroidered on a small backrest seam tag. Comfort features for the B737-MAX 8 seats include a 6-way adjustable headrest, a 4-inch recline, comfort cushions, device holders, and Astronics high-power USB-C ports for charging devices.

“Choosing Recaro seats for LOT’s new aircraft is a decision based on passenger comfort, quality, and convenience. Importantly, they are made in Poland. Producing the seats in Świebodzin supports jobs in Poland and is a great example of successful international cooperation with strong local roots,” stated Michał Fijoł, CEO of LOT Polish Airlines.

“This is a proud moment for Recaro as we advance to the next stage of our partnership with LOT Polish Airlines,” added Mark Hiller, CEO of Recaro Aircraft Seating and Recaro Holding. “The ability to produce seating solutions, such as the R2, locally for one of our customers speaks volumes about our commitment to customer satisfaction, aligning with the goals our customer’s purse, and fostering economic growth in the regions we reside in.”

A rear view of a LOT boeing 737 cabin fitted with dark blue recaro R2 economy class seats
The Recaro R2 seats for LOT’s B737-MAX 8 fleet include a 6-way adjustable headrest, a 4-inch recline, comfort cushions, device holders, and Astronics high-power USB-C ports

LOT Polish Airlines (LOT) had previously also named Recaro Aircraft Seating as the exclusive seat supplier for its widebody fleet through 2030 – the first widebody project between the companies. This award encompasses eight Boeing 787 aircraft and includes the installation of CL6720 business-class seats, PL3530 premium-economy seats, and CL3810 economy-class seats.
